Hapa Umi is a new concept restaurant by the owners of the very popular Hapa Izakaya franchise, with locations on Robson, Yaletown and Kits.

The new restaurant is gorgeous. It features great lighting and modern decor. It also offers amazing waterfront views. The menu has a large variety of Japanese and Japanese inspired dishes, as well as some delicious fusion dishes. As part of the Ocean Wise program, their seafood is harvested in an environmentally responsible way.

One thing that stood out from my lunch experience was the presentation. The food was not only delicious but beautiful as well.

I order the daily bento box. ($19) It came with an array of treats: salmon and beef sashimi, salmon roll, miso soup, mushroom rice, potato salad and a delicious lamb chop. Overall a wonderful tasting menu. The salmon was so tender and perfectly marinated, I’m literary drooling just by remembering how good it was! It must be tasted to be believed.  We also ordered the Chicken Katsu Don ($14) It was delicious.

For two people, our bill came to $45 (with drinks) not a bad price tag for a delicious lunch in Downtown.
